Grant Overview
Providing Capacity Building for Small Nonprofits
This funding initiative is dedicated to enhancing the operational capacity of small nonprofits through specialized training and resource sharing. The focus is on systemic challenges such as funding sustainability, volunteer recruitment, and strategic planning. It specifically excludes funding for established large nonprofits with diverse income streams and those not requiring capacity-building assistance.
Challenges in the Sector
Small nonprofits often struggle with limited resources and inadequate training in management and fundraising techniques. Real delivery challenges include high staff turnover, inadequate financial management skills, and a lack of strategic direction, which can hamper the effectiveness of their programs. By addressing these operational hurdles through targeted capacity-building initiatives, this funding seeks to enhance overall organizational health.
Realities of Implementation
Successful implementation of capacity-building programs requires careful planning and the allocation of time for training. Nonprofits must assess their current operational capabilities and identify which areas need the most attention. Workshops, mentoring sessions, and collaborative learning opportunities should be integrated into the organizational workflow to ensure they are effective and sustainable.
Resource Requirements
Applicants must demonstrate their preparedness to allocate sufficient resources for capacity-building initiatives, including designated staff time, funding for training programs, and collaboration with experts in nonprofit management. Nonprofits should showcase their strategic plans for resource utilization and indicate how the funding will directly impact their ability to increase service delivery and effectiveness.
Common Implementation Pitfalls
Organizations applying for funding may encounter common pitfalls such as underestimating the time required for capacity building or failing to engage all staff members in the learning process. It is crucial for organizations to set realistic timelines and objectives, ensuring that training programs align with their overall mission and strategic vision. Applicants should also be aware of the importance of follow-up evaluations to assess the sustainability of changes made.
